Provider profiles and model aliases

Provider profiles are the startup-owned routing configuration for the 0.3 universal bridge. A client request selects either a reviewed public alias or a model returned by the dynamic GigaChat inventory. The gateway resolves that identity to one provider profile and effective model before execution.

Use profile mode when one gateway process must expose reviewed GigaChat, OpenAI-compatible, Anthropic, or Gemini upstreams. The existing GIGACHAT_* settings remain the compatibility default when no profile file is configured.

Select one configuration file

Pass a UTF-8 YAML or JSON file explicitly:

gpt2giga --config /etc/gpt2giga/providers.yaml

or select it through the environment:

GPT2GIGA_CONFIG=/etc/gpt2giga/providers.yaml

Supplying the same path through both sources is valid. Two different paths are a startup error; the gateway never merges profile documents. The file is read, validated, and frozen once for the process lifetime. Version 0.3 does not hot-reload it.

Secure four-provider example

This example contains credential environment names, not credentials. Replace the illustrative upstream model ids and policy references with values reviewed for your deployment.

schema_version: gpt2giga.provider-profiles.v2
profiles:
- profile_id: gigachat-main
provider_kind: gigachat
base_url: https://api.giga.chat/v1
credential_env: GIGACHAT_CREDENTIALS
network_policy_ref: public-gigachat
tls_policy_ref: system-default
model_inventory: dynamic

- profile_id: openai-compatible-main
provider_kind: openai_compatible
base_url: https://gateway.example.com/v1
credential_env: OPENAI_COMPATIBLE_API_KEY
network_policy_ref: public-openai-compatible
tls_policy_ref: system-default
models:
- public_alias: openai-compatible/default
upstream_model: exact-reviewed-model-id
capability_profile: openai-compatible-default-v1
support_status: technical_preview

- profile_id: anthropic-main
provider_kind: anthropic
base_url: https://api.anthropic.com
credential_env: ANTHROPIC_API_KEY
network_policy_ref: public-anthropic
tls_policy_ref: system-default
models:
- public_alias: anthropic/opus
upstream_model: exact-reviewed-anthropic-model-id
capability_profile: anthropic-opus-v1
support_status: technical_preview

- profile_id: gemini-main
provider_kind: gemini
base_url: https://generativelanguage.googleapis.com/v1beta
credential_env: GEMINI_API_KEY
network_policy_ref: public-gemini
tls_policy_ref: system-default
models:
- public_alias: gemini/pro
upstream_model: models/exact-reviewed-gemini-model-id
capability_profile: gemini-pro-v1
support_status: technical_preview

Provide the values separately, preferably through a secrets manager or the service manager's protected environment:

GIGACHAT_CREDENTIALS=<secret-from-service-manager>
OPENAI_COMPATIBLE_API_KEY=<secret-from-service-manager>
ANTHROPIC_API_KEY=<secret-from-service-manager>
GEMINI_API_KEY=<secret-from-service-manager>

Do not add api_key, bearer tokens, arbitrary headers, client certificates, or TLS-disable flags to the profile file. They are not schema fields and make startup fail. credential_env must be an uppercase environment-variable name; the enabled profile fails preflight when that variable has no value.

Schema reference

FieldContract
schema_versiongpt2giga.provider-profiles.v1 or gpt2giga.provider-profiles.v2; new files should use v2.
profile_idUnique lowercase reviewed identifier.
provider_kindgigachat, openai_compatible, anthropic, or gemini.
base_urlCanonical public HTTPS destination without userinfo, query, or fragment.
credential_envName of the environment variable holding the credential; never its value.
network_policy_refIdentifier from the application's reviewed network-policy catalog.
tls_policy_refIdentifier from the application's reviewed TLS-policy catalog.
allow_loopbackDefaults to false; permits only an explicit HTTP loopback development profile.
model_inventoryv2-only. dynamic is allowed only for one GigaChat profile; omitted means static aliases.
modelsExact public-alias bindings. Required for static profiles; optional aliases for dynamic GigaChat.
public_aliasGlobally unique, case-sensitive model name accepted from clients.
upstream_modelExact provider-owned model id; clients cannot override it.
capability_profileReviewed semantic capability set used during admission.
support_statusstable, technical_preview, or blocked.
enabledDefaults to true; a disabled alias is not resolvable.
deprecatedDefaults to false; marks an alias without silently remapping it.

Unknown fields, duplicate YAML/JSON keys, duplicate profile ids, and duplicate aliases are rejected. Profile files are bounded to 1 MiB. Production destinations require public HTTPS. Private, link-local, metadata, and loopback addresses are rejected unless the profile is the explicit HTTP loopback development exception. Redirects and request-supplied destination overrides are not routing mechanisms.

Version 1 remains accepted unchanged and requires a non-empty models list for every profile. It does not accept model_inventory. Version 2 makes provider discovery explicit: model_inventory: dynamic removes the need to enumerate every credential-visible GigaChat model, while any configured models entries remain exact aliases rather than an inventory filter. Static external-provider profiles continue to require at least one alias.

Alias and revision behavior

Alias lookup is exact. Case changes, surrounding whitespace, missing aliases, and disabled aliases return unknown_model_alias; they never select a similar model or a different provider. A deprecated alias still resolves only to its declared upstream model until it is disabled or removed on restart.

The gateway canonicalizes the secret-free document and assigns sha256:<lowercase-hex> revisions to the full config and each profile. Model discovery and execution evidence bind decisions to those revisions. Credential values are not part of a revision and are never returned by model or capability manifests.
